One of the hottest trends for 2023 is the use of geometric shapes in bathroom tile design. Whether it’s hexagonal tiles on the floor or diamond-shaped tiles on the walls, geometric patterns are a great way to add visual interest to your bathroom. Pairing these tiles with a neutral color palette can create a modern and sophisticated look, while bold colors can add a playful touch to the space.

Another trend that is set to take off in 2023 is the use of metallic finishes in bathroom tiles. Gold, silver, and copper tiles can add a touch of luxury to your space, while also reflecting light and creating a bright and airy atmosphere. These metallic tiles can be used as accents or as the main feature in your bathroom, depending on the look you are going for.

For those who prefer a more natural look, wood-look tiles are the perfect choice for 2023. These tiles mimic the look of real wood, but offer the durability and easy maintenance of ceramic or porcelain tiles. Whether you opt for a rustic reclaimed wood look or a sleek and modern finish, wood-look tiles can add warmth and texture to your bathroom.

If you’re a fan of classic design, subway tiles are making a comeback in 2023. These timeless tiles are versatile and can be used in a variety of patterns, from traditional brickwork to herringbone. Pairing subway tiles with contrasting grout colors can create a bold and modern look, while sticking to classic white tiles with white grout can give your bathroom a clean and timeless feel.

In addition to these specific tile trends, there are also some broader design trends that are set to dominate bathrooms in 2023. One of these trends is the use of large-format tiles, which can create a seamless and modern look in your bathroom. These oversized tiles are perfect for creating a spa-like atmosphere, and can also help to make a small space feel larger.

Another trend that is gaining popularity in 2023 is the use of mixed materials in bathroom tile design. Combining different types of tiles, such as glass, ceramic, and stone, can create a unique and personalized look in your bathroom. Mixing textures and finishes can add depth and dimension to your space, while also allowing you to showcase your personal style.

One of the hottest trends for 2023 is incorporating a splash of color into your space. Consider using vibrant tiles in shades of blue, green, or even pink to add a pop of personality to your bathroom.

In addition to color, texture is also a key element to consider when designing your bathroom tiles. Opt for tiles with a matte finish for a more modern look, or choose glossy tiles for a touch of glamour. Mixing and matching different textures can create a dynamic and visually interesting space that will leave a lasting impression on your guests.

Another trend to watch out for in 2023 is the use of geometric shapes in bathroom tile design. From hexagons to chevron patterns, geometric tiles can add a trendy and modern touch to your space. Consider creating a focal point by incorporating a geometric accent wall or adding a border of geometric tiles around your shower or vanity.

For those who prefer a more traditional look, classic subway tiles are making a comeback in 2023. These timeless tiles are versatile and can be used in a variety of ways, from creating a simple and elegant backsplash to covering an entire wall for a clean and cohesive look. Pairing subway tiles with contrasting grout colors can add a contemporary twist to this classic design.

If you’re feeling bold and adventurous, why not experiment with mosaic tiles in your bathroom? Mosaic tiles come in a wide range of colors, shapes, and sizes, allowing you to create a custom look that is uniquely yours. Whether you choose to cover an entire wall in mosaic tiles or create a small accent area, the possibilities are endless.

In addition to the design of your tiles, don’t forget to consider the layout and placement of your tiles. Consider creating a statement wall behind your vanity or bathtub to draw the eye and create a focal point in your space. Alternatively, you can use tiles to create visual interest by incorporating a pattern or design that flows seamlessly from one area to another.
